Genera: Codonocarpus, Cypselocarpus, Didymotheca, Gyrostemon, Tersonia, Walteranthus
Botany: ± 5 genera; ± 20 species.Region: Australia.
Botany: shrubs, small trees; leaves small, often narrow; flowers small, wind-pollinated.
